Home foundation repair services involve assessing and addressing issues related to the structural base of a property. These services typically include identifying signs of foundation problems, such as cracks, uneven flooring, or sticking doors, and implementing solutions to stabilize and strengthen the foundation. Repair methods may involve the installation of piers, underpinning, or other structural supports designed to restore the integrity of the foundation and prevent further damage. The goal is to ensure the stability and safety of the property by correcting foundational weaknesses that can compromise the entire structure.

Foundation problems can lead to a range of property issues if left unaddressed. Common symptoms include visible cracks in walls or floors, doors and windows that no longer open or close properly, and uneven or sloping floors. Over time, these issues can worsen, resulting in costly repairs and potential safety hazards. Foundation repair services help to mitigate these problems by correcting underlying structural issues, preventing further damage, and maintaining the property's value and safety.

Properties that typically require foundation repair services include residential homes, especially older houses or those built on expansive soil, as well as commercial buildings and multi-unit complexes. Homes situated in areas prone to soil movement, such as regions with significant clay content or high moisture levels, are more likely to experience foundation issues. Additionally, properties that have experienced water damage, poor drainage, or previous structural alterations may also benefit from foundation evaluations and repairs to ensure long-term stability.

The overview below groups typical Home Foundation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Redmond, WA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Foundation Repair Cost - Typical expenses for foundation repair services range from $2,000 to $7,500, depending on the extent of the damage and the repair method used. For example, minor crack repairs may cost around $1,000, while extensive underpinning could reach $15,000 or more.

Factors Influencing Cost - Costs vary based on the size of the foundation, soil conditions, and accessibility. In Redmond, WA, repairs for small to medium-sized homes generally fall within the $3,000 to $10,000 range.

Common Repair Methods - Techniques such as slab jacking or piering are common, with prices typically between $1,000 and $4,000 per method. More complex solutions, like full foundation replacement, can exceed $20,000 depending on the project scope.

Additional Expenses - Costs may include permits, inspections, and site preparation, which can add $500 to $2,000. Contact local pros for detailed estimates tailored to specific foundation issues in the Redmond area.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are common signs of foundation issues? Signs include visible cracks in walls or floors, uneven flooring, doors or windows that stick or don’t close properly, and gaps around window frames or doorways.

How long does foundation repair typically take? The duration varies based on the extent of the damage and the repair method, but many projects can be completed within a few days to a week.

Will foundation repair disrupt my daily routine? Some repair methods may cause temporary disruptions, but local service providers often work efficiently to minimize inconvenience.

Are there different types of foundation repair methods? Yes, options include underpinning, piering, and slabjacking, among others, depending on the foundation’s condition and type.
